On 29 September 2023, the Regulatory Policy on exemption orders and basic conditions of service for online streaming services came into effect in the context of the modernisation of the Canadian broadcasting system. The Policy outlines conditions of service relating to information gathering, undue preference and undue disadvantage, making content available over the Internet and filing financial information, to be imposed on online undertakings. Regarding information gathering, the conditions of service apply to all online undertakings, with the exception of online undertakings whose single activity and purpose consists either of providing video game services or of providing audiobook services. Regarding undue preference, undue disadvantage, availability of content over the Internet, and filing financial information, the conditions of service apply to online undertakings that either alone, or as part of a broadcasting ownership group, have CAD 10 million or more in annual broadcasting revenues in Canada. Online streaming services must provide information about content and subscribership, as well as make content available in a way that is not tied to a specific mobile or Internet service.
